Butters are worth more than pastels. Male pastels run from $50-75. Females for $100-200 depending on quality.

I honestly don't think I gave 'low' prices. I buy most of my snakes online from KS. Im on the West Coast. Maybe the East is cheaper since 80% of my snakes are from there??
But Those are the prices I see for today's 2013 market. I definitely saw Evenstar's pricing back in 2011- early 2012.
Bees were ~$500. Butters were ~$250-400. Not so much these days...
